Encyclopedia > Viscount Dillon

The title of Viscount Dillon was created in the Peerage of Ireland in 1622. The Viscount is also Comte Dillon in France.


Viscounts Dillon (1622)

  • Theobald Dillon, 1st Viscount Dillon (d. 1634)
  • Lucas Dillon, 2nd Viscount Dillon (1610-1629)
  • Theobald Dillon, 3rd Viscount Dillon (1629-1630)
  • Thomas Dillon, 4th Viscount Dillon (1615-1672)
  • Thomas Dillon, 5th Viscount Dillon (d. 1674)
  • Lucas Dillon, 6th Viscount Dillon (d. 1682)
  • Theobald Dillon, 7th Viscount Dillon (d. 1691)
  • Henry Dillon, 8th Viscount Dillon (d. 1713)
  • Richard Dillon, 9th Viscount Dillon (1688-1737)
  • Charles Dillon, 10th Viscount Dillon (1701-1741)
  • Henry Dillon, 11th Viscount Dillon (1705-1787)
  • Charles Dillon, 12th Viscount Dillon (1745-1813)
  • Henry Augustus Dillon, 13th Viscount Dillon (1777-1832)
  • Charles Henry Dillon, 14th Viscount Dillon (1810-1865)
  • Theobald Dominick Geoffrey Dillon, 15th Viscount Dillon (1811-1879)
  • Arthur Edmund Denis Dillon, 16th Viscount Dillon (1812-1892)
  • Harold Arthur Dillon, 17th Viscount Dillon (1844-1932)
  • Arthur Henry Dillon, 18th Viscount Dillon (1875-1934)
  • Eric FitzGerald Dillon, 19th Viscount Dillon (1881-1946)
  • Michael Eric Dillon, 20th Viscount Dillon (1911-1979)
  • Charles Henry Robert Dillon, 21st Viscount Dillon (1945-1982)
  • Henry Benedict Charles Dillon, 22nd Viscount Dillon (b. 1973)
